uniapp微信小程序规格库存
时间: 2023-10-23 10:15:27 浏览: 125
Uniapp是一种跨平台的开发框架,可以同时开发多个平台的应用程序,包括微信小程序。在Uniapp中,商品详情页规格、SKU选择是一个常见的功能。规格是指商品的属性,如颜色、尺寸等,而SKU是指商品的具体规格,如红色、XL码等。规格库存是指不同规格的商品的库存量。在Uniapp中,可以通过选择规格来显示对应的SKU和库存量。
相关问题
uniapp价格说明
根据提供的引用内容,uniapp中的价格说明可以通过商品的规格细节来确定。在给定的引用\[2\]中,每个商品规格细节对象都包含了价格字段(price)。通过选择不同的规格,可以获取相应的价格。在uniapp中,可以根据用户选择的规格来动态显示对应的价格。具体实现可以在商品详情页面中使用uni-goods-nav组件,根据用户选择的规格来更新价格显示。在给定的引用\[3\]中,可以看到uni-goods-nav组件的使用示例,其中的options数组中的每个对象都包含了text字段,可以用来显示价格。通过在buttonGroup数组中添加相应的按钮,可以实现加入购物车和立即购买的功能。
#### 引用[.reference_title]
- *1* [uni-app购物车-价格、数量计算](https://blog.csdn.net/huanhuan03/article/details/105492026)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down1,239^v3^insert_chatgpt"}} ] [.reference_item]
- *2* [uniapp微信小程序不同规格商品显示对应价格和库存量](https://blog.csdn.net/weixin_54500078/article/details/127497184)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down1,239^v3^insert_chatgpt"}} ] [.reference_item]
- *3* [【uni-app从入门到实战】资讯列表、商品详情](https://blog.csdn.net/u010356768/article/details/127183470)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v91^insert_down1,239^v3^insert_chatgpt"}} ] [.reference_item]
[ .reference_list ]
饮品点餐小程序
<think>好的,我现在要处理用户关于饮品点餐小程序开发的请求。首先,用户需要教程或者源码,我得先回顾之前的对话和引用内容。之前用户提到想开发或查找解决方案,所以现在需要给出具体的步骤和资源。
根据系统指令,需要生成相关问题,并且回答要结构清晰。引用里的三个资料提到了开发流程、系统设计和源码相关的内容。比如引用1提到需求分析、前后端开发,引用2讲到了Springboot和MySQL,引用3提到支持单店和平台切换的源码。这些信息可以用来组织回答。
接下来,我需要整理开发步骤。第一步需求分析,用户可能需要功能列表,比如菜单展示、下单、支付等。然后技术选型,引用中提到的微信小程序、Springboot、云开发都是可行的。接着设计部分,包括UI和数据库设计,引用2提到了订单管理,可能需要设计订单表、用户表等。前端开发部分,引用1和3都提到了微信小程序,可以用WXML和JavaScript。后端开发,引用2的Springboot和引用3的云开发都是选项。测试和部署也要提到,还有优化和上线后的维护。
关于源码获取,用户可能需要推荐平台,比如GitHub、码云,引用3提到了最新的微信小程序源码,可以建议他们查找相关关键词。教程资源方面,官方文档和在线课程都是不错的,引用1和3的案例可以作为参考。还要提醒注意事项,比如合规性和用户体验。
最后生成相关问题,要围绕开发中的常见问题,比如技术选型比较、支付集成、数据库设计、测试方法、UI优化、多店铺支持等。这些能帮助用户深入解决可能遇到的问题。
需要确保回答符合格式要求,使用中文,正确应用LaTeX,比如变量用$...$,独立公式用$$...$$,但当前内容可能不需要数学公式。检查引用是否正确标注,比如引用1、2、3在适当的位置。确保回答结构清晰,分步骤,并且提供源码和教程的资源建议。</think>### 饮品点餐小程序开发教程与源码解决方案
#### 一、开发流程与核心步骤
1. **需求分析**
- 明确功能模块:饮品分类展示、规格选择(如冰量、甜度)、购物车管理、在线支付(微信支付/支付宝)、订单追踪、会员系统等[^3]。
- 目标用户分析:学生群体需快速操作(参考校园外卖场景[^2]),上班族可能倾向预约取餐功能。
2. **技术选型**
- 前端:微信小程序框架(WXML+WXSS+JavaScript),支持跨平台适配[^1]。
- 后端:可选Spring Boot(适合复杂业务逻辑[^2])或云开发(简化部署[^3])。
- 数据库:MySQL(关系型数据存储[^2])或云数据库(如腾讯云DB)。
3. **系统设计**
```mermaid
graph TD
A[用户端] --> B(菜单浏览)
A --> C(自定义口味)
A --> D(在线支付)
E[商家端] --> F(订单管理)
E --> G(库存更新)
E --> H(促销设置)
```
4. **核心功能实现**(以微信小程序为例)
```javascript
// 购物车逻辑示例
Page({
data: { cartItems: [] },
addToCart: function(item) {
this.setData({ cartItems: [...this.data.cartItems, item] });
}
})
```
#### 二、源码获取建议
1. **推荐平台**
- GitHub搜索关键词:`drink-ordering-weapp`、`tea-shop-miniprogram`
- 码云(Gitee)现成项目:如“奶茶点餐系统完整源码”[^1]
2. **商业解决方案**
- 参考支持单店/平台切换的成熟系统(如引用[3]所述方案),含:
- 多店铺管理后台
- 营销插件(满减、折扣券)
- 实时订单看板
#### 三、教程资源
1. **官方文档**
- [微信小程序开发文档](https://developers.weixin.qq.com/miniprogram/dev/framework/)
- 云开发快速入门指南[^3]
2. **实战课程**
- 腾讯课堂:《从零开发饮品点餐小程序》(含Spring Boot整合)
- B站系列教程:基于UniApp的跨平台开发方案
#### 四、注意事项
1. **合规性**
- 需申请《增值电信业务经营许可证》(若涉及平台模式)
- 支付接口需完成微信商户认证
2. **性能优化**
- 采用懒加载技术减少首屏数据量
- 使用CDN加速饮品图片加载(参考[^1]图片优化方案)
阅读全文
相关推荐














